Chief Secretary asked to review the cases and take appropriate action, except those of criminal in nature
HYDERABAD: Chief Minister Y. S. Rajasekhara Reddy on Wednesday directed the Collectors of West Godavari and Krishna districts to begin work of fixing boundaries of the Kolleru lake sanctuary in December this year and complete it by March 2008 end. On the plea of the MLAs to revoke cases filed by the Forest Department, Dr. Reddy assured to look into the matter sympathetically and directed the Chief Secretary, J. Harinarayan to review the cases and take appropriate action except on those criminal in nature. YSR’s offer
Dr. Reddy was reviewing the issues relating to Kolleru with the concerned Ministers, MPs, MLAs and the two district collectors here. He also agreed to provide either land for land or cash compensation to private land owners who lost their land in Kolleru and ordered the District Collectors to send a detailed report . It was also decided to give priority to provide Government land (above the fifth contour area) to those fishing societies which were enjoying the tanks since 1971. The Chief Minister made it clear that the lands over and above the notified sanctuary area, ie 77,000 acres, should not be touched. Advice to officials
Referring to the representation that about 1.5 lakh acres of farmlands were submerged and farmers put to a great loss, Dr. Reddy asked the respective MPs, MLAs, Irrigation and Forest Department officials to hold a review meeting at district level on August 6 and 7. Ministers N. Raghuveera Reddy, Dharmana Prasada Rao, Maganti Babu, P. Subhash Chandra Bose, Buddha Prasad, S. Vijayarama Raju and P. Venkateswara Rao and officials attended.
